Profile Summary
Centrais Eletricas Brasileiras SA - Eletrobras is a Brazil-based energy company, specializing in the generation and transmission of electric power. The Company's operations are divided into two primary segments: Energy Generation and Energy Transmission. Eletrobras's energy portfolio primarily consists of low-carbon sources, with hydroelectric power making up the majority, complemented by wind and solar power. In the Energy Generation segment, Eletrobras manages a diverse array of power plants, including hydroelectric dams and wind farms. The Energy Transmission segment involves overseeing a broad network of transmission lines across Brazil. The Company operates through a network of regional subsidiaries.

The PE ratio (or price-to-earnings ratio) is the one of the most popular valuation measures used by stock market investors. It is calculated by dividing a company's price per share by its earnings per share.
The PE ratio can be seen as being expressed in years, in the sense that it shows the number of years of earnings which would be required to pay back the purchase price, ignoring inflation. So in general terms, the higher the PE, the more expensive the stock is.
